diff options
author | daurnimator <quae@daurnimator.com> | 2017-05-08 18:16:22 +1000 |
---|---|---|
committer | daurnimator <quae@daurnimator.com> | 2017-05-08 18:23:08 +1000 |
commit | 99b3623834113e86b4302c2027a0422a2cdd09c3 (patch) | |
tree | 2ae5d130300b76c6912262ec201ecefc4894df02 | |
parent | 9829c2859984e2e64a95392a3c9da18f38fd3302 (diff) | |
download | fengari-99b3623834113e86b4302c2027a0422a2cdd09c3.tar.gz fengari-99b3623834113e86b4302c2027a0422a2cdd09c3.tar.bz2 fengari-99b3623834113e86b4302c2027a0422a2cdd09c3.zip |
src/lapi.js: Be consistent with aux_upvalue return type
-rw-r--r-- | src/lapi.js |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/src/lapi.js b/src/lapi.js index 64cb4e1..bf62931 100644 --- a/src/lapi.js +++ b/src/lapi.js @@ -502,7 +502,7 @@ const aux_upvalue = function(L, fi, n) { let f = fi.value; if (!(1 <= n && n <= f.nupvalues)) return null; return { - name: "", + name: [], val: f.upvalue[n-1] }; } @@ -512,7 +512,7 @@ const aux_upvalue = function(L, fi, n) { if (!(1 <= n && n <= p.upvalues.length)) return null; let name = p.upvalues[n-1].name; return { - name: name ? name : "(*no name)", + name: name ? name : defs.to_luastring("(*no name)", true), val: f.upvals[n-1].val() }; } |